PROBLEM TO BE SOLVED: To enhance safety at the time of runaway of a battery.SOLUTION: A temperature control device of a battery for controlling the temperature of a battery cell 4 incorporated in a battery pack 2, by passing air from an introduction duct 6 provided in the battery pack 2 to an exhaust port 7, includes a cooling fan 10 for supplying air from the introduction duct 6 side into the battery pack 2, an exhaust valve 12 for opening and closing the exhaust port 7, a temperature sensor 21 for detecting thermal runaway by the temperature of the battery cell 4, and a cell management unit 20 for stopping air supply into the battery pack 2 by means of the cooling fan 10, when the temperature indicating thermal runaway is detected by means of a temperature sensor 21, opening the exhaust port 7 by means of the exhaust valve 12, and operating the cooling fan 10 after the cooling fan 10 is stopped and a predetermined time Tfs has elapsed after the exhaust port 7 is opened.SELECTED DRAWING: Figure 1
